SA 2026 Started (RBC Opened on Sep 27)

27 Comments
 

Didn't find any other openings, and not sure if RBC also started this early last year. According to other sources, the majority of BB and MF PEs will open 2026 SA in early January, and EB tend to be earlier than BB.
